How to Choose the Best Asymmetrical Hem Pullover for You

The angled hemline of an asymmetrical pullover top creates visual interest and a flattering silhouette. But not all uneven hem styles work for every body. Follow these tips when shopping around:

  • Consider your body type. Pear and hourglass shapes will benefit most from the elongating effect of an angled hem. Rectangular and athletic builds can still rock them, but may prefer a less dramatic high-low.
  • Look for soft drape. Fabrics like lightweight wool blends and stretch cottons provide the best drape for a flattering uneven hem. Avoid stiff fabrics.
  • Think versatility. Stick to neutral solid colors if you want one pullover to pair with much of your wardrobe. Go bold for a statement piece.
  • Choose the right length. The side slit should hit somewhere between upper thigh and hip bone for the most leg-lengthening effect.
  • Size up for a relaxed look or buy your normal size for a more tailored fit. Oversized uneven hems billow beautifully when layered.
  • Determine your needs. Casual knits work for laidback wear while cashmere or merino are luxe. Activewear and loungewear asymmetric styles also exist.
  • Set a budget and watch for sales. You can find trendy asymmetrical tops across price points, especially on sale. Invest in quality for longer wearability.

Top Tips for Styling Your Asymmetrical Hem Pullover

One of the best parts about an asymmetrical pullover is how many ways there are to style it! From dresses to jeans, you can create both casual and sophisticated looks.

Here are some of our favorite ways to wear an uneven hem top:

  • Tuck the long side into bottoms to highlight the diagonal line. This works particularly well with high waisted jeans or trousers.
  • Layer it over a collared shirt or turtleneck for an office-appropriate ensemble with edge.
  • Pair with leggings and boots for an effortlessly cool weekend outfit.
  • Add an oversized blazer or coat on top for warmth while accentuating the asymmetrical shape.
  • Cinch your waist with a belt over a fitted pullover to emphasize your curves.
  • Tuck the front into a skirt while letting the back tails drape for a chic silhouette.
  • Style with ripped skinny jeans and sneakers for casual cool vibes.
  • Throw on with joggers for an elevated athleisure moment.
  • Dress up the look with faux leather leggings and booties.
  • Finish with chunky gold necklaces or stackable rings for an on-trend layered accessory look.

Common Asymmetrical Hem Pullover Questions

What is the main difference between asymmetrical vs symmetrical hem styles?

The main difference is the uneven hemline, with one side longer than the other for asymmetrical styles. This creates diagonal lines, dimension, and visual interest that you don’t get with a straight horizontal hem.

Are asymmetrical hem pullovers flattering for all body types?

While they can work for many figures, asymmetric hems are especially flattering for pear and hourglass shapes. The angled bottom helps balance curvy hips and draws the eye upwards. But don’t be afraid to experiment with different lengths and fits.

How versatile are asymmetrical hem pullovers compared to regular hem styles?

With the right styling, asymmetric pullovers can be quite versatile for both casual everyday wear and dressier occasions. Stick to neutral colors if you want maximum outfit combos. That said, they have a more dramatic look than basic pullovers.

What is the best way to style an asymmetrical hem pullover?

Some of the best styling tips include tucking one side into pants, wearing over collared layers, pairing with fitted bottom halves like skinny jeans, and layering under oversized blazers. Finish with boots or booties for dressed up occasions.

What type of shoes work best with an asymmetrical hem?

For casual looks, opt for sneakers, flats, or sandals. Heeled booties or ankle boots balance out proportions for dressier occasions. Avoid short skirts or shorts which can make the asymmetric hem appear choppy.
